发展web3的关键:技术、安全与隐私
什么是web3?为什么它很重要?
Web3是互联网的下一代版本,基于分布式技术、区块链技术和加密算法等新兴技术而构建的。与当前的Web2相比,Web3更注重数据的安全、权利的归属和用户的隐私保护,使用户能够更好地掌握和管理自己的数据和数字资产。
Web3的重要性体现在以下几个方面:
- 数据安全:Web3采用了分布式存储和智能合约技术,确保数据的安全性和不可篡改性。
- 权利归属:通过区块链技术,Web3使数字资产的所有权和交易更透明、可追溯,为用户提供了更多的控制权。
- 隐私保护:Web3注重用户数据的隐私保护,通过加密和去中心化的设计,减少了数据泄露和滥用的风险。
- 去中心化:Web3通过分布式技术和智能合约,减少了对中心化机构的依赖,提供了更公平和透明的环境。
如何开发和构建web3?
开发和构建Web3需要采用一系列的技术和工具:
1. 区块链技术:
区块链是Web3的基础技术,通过区块链可以实现去中心化、可信任和不可篡改的数据存储和交易。常见的区块链技术有比特币和以太坊等。
2. 智能合约:
智能合约是Web3中的重要组成部分,它是一种在区块链上执行的自动化合约,可以实现根据预定条件自动执行的功能。使用智能合约可以实现各种业务逻辑,如资产交易、数字身份验证等。
3. 分布式存储:
Web3中的数据需要进行分布式存储,以保证数据的可靠性和安全性。常见的分布式存储技术有IPFS(InterPlanetary File System)和Swarm等。
4. 加密算法:
Web3注重用户数据的隐私保护,因此需要使用加密算法对数据进行加密和解密。常见的加密算法有RSA、AES等。
如何确保web3的安全性?
在构建Web3的过程中,安全性是至关重要的。以下是确保Web3安全性的一些核心措施:
1. 代码审计:
对于开发的智能合约和其他代码,进行严格的审计,确保没有漏洞和安全隐患。这可以通过专门的安全团队或第三方机构进行。
2. 加密保护:
使用加密算法对用户数据进行保护,确保数据在传输和存储过程中不被窃取和篡改。
3. 智能合约安全审计:
智能合约是Web3中重要的组成部分,需要进行安全审计,避免存在安全风险和漏洞。智能合约安全审计可以通过专门的安全团队或第三方机构进行。
4. 多重身份认证:
为了保护用户的身份和资产安全,Web3可以采用多重身份认证的方式,确保只有授权的用户才能进行操作。
web3如何保护用户隐私?
Web3对用户隐私的保护是其核心特点之一。以下是保护用户隐私的关键措施:
1. 去中心化身份管理:
Web3采用去中心化的身份验证机制,用户可以拥有和掌控自己的数字身份,减少了中心化机构对用户数据的掌控。
2. 零知识证明:
零知识证明是一种保护隐私的密码学技术,使得用户可以在不暴露具体信息的情况下进行验证。Web3可以利用零知识证明来验证用户的身份和资产,同时保护用户隐私。
3. 分布式存储和加密:
用户数据在Web3中采用分布式存储,并且使用加密算法对数据进行保护。这样即使数据被篡改或泄露,也很难还原出用户的具体信息。
4. 用户授权和权限管理:
Web3允许用户对自己的数据和数字资产进行授权管理,用户可以选择公开或私密共享数据,从而实现对隐私的更好保护。
web3的发展前景如何?
Web3作为互联网的下一代版本,具有巨大的发展潜力。以下是Web3发展前景的几个方面:
1. 增加用户信任:
Web3通过去中心化、可信任和透明的特性,可以增加用户对平台和应用的信任,从而提升用户的体验和参与度。
2. 促进数字经济的发展:
Web3为数字资产的交易和管理提供了更好的基础设施和机制,有利于数字经济的发展。同时,Web3还能够更好地保护用户的权益和隐私。
3. 推动创新和去中心化应用的发展:
Web3的特性为创新和去中心化应用的发展提供了更好的环境。通过智能合约和分布式技术,可以实现更多有趣和有用的应用。
4. 跨行业应用:
Web3不仅限于某个特定的领域,它的应用可以涵盖多个行业。例如,金融、医疗、物联网等领域都可以通过Web3技术实现更安全、高效和可靠的应用。
总结:Web3的发展离不开技术、安全和隐私的保护。通过使用区块链技术、智能合约、分布式存储和加密算法等,可以构建安全、去中心化和隐私保护的Web3生态系统。未来,Web3有望推动数字经济的发展,促进创新和去中心化应用的出现,并在多个行业得到广泛应用。